im looking at making 300 - 350rwkw and was wondering wot mods will be required to get to that power: the car has a rebuilt motor and is yet to be dynoed or tuned.. as Mines ECU cant be tuned so looking at perhaps getting it chipped/tuned by dr drift etc or pfc

turbo option is either the R43 N1 or 2530 as i have read both are similar and good performers

front/dump pipes along with high flow cat - any brand/size recommendations

GReddy cam gears are fitted but yet to be adjusted so should provide more horses

factory intercooler - is this capable or needs to be upgraded?

fuel pump/rail/regulator - needing upgrade? wot sort of power can they handle?

injectors - sard or nismo items perhaps as im assuming std injectors wont cut it

airflow meter - twin z32 - i read somewhere that rb26 afm's are smaller than rb20 as it uses twin afm so replacing stock items with two rb20 afm would be an upgrade??

any other suggestions or recommendation will be greatly appreciated

Go for the power fc, tried and proven to be more than ample for the job, and you will get the best results from it over a tuned/chipped ecu.

N1's should see 300 to 350awkw and a bit over, 25/30 will make more like 350 up to 380awkw and over..

Factory cooler will be " ok " but not ideal, better intercooler will see better performance..

Cam gears are good!

Stock fuel rail is fine, bosch 044 fuel pump and nismo reg should be perfect

Injectors will need an upgrade.. 550cc ~ 600cc should be ideal, but can go bigger if you want more head room.

Front pipes and dump pipes will reduce backpressure and will increase power as well as quicker turbo spool..

Go the z32's over the rb20's

Ye, is it 300 or 350?

Because 34N1's are 300-320 range, 2530's are 350-400 range.

You need to decide which you want.

And what is the budget?

1) Stock I/C will be quite fine, no problem

2) I wouldnt use an FPR/rail. The stock gear is quite fine also

Stock pump might well be ok, depend on turbo choice again

3) Nismo AFM's are what you want, not Z32's.

4) Injectors - will depend on your turbo choice

5) Cam gears, a definate.

So as you can see, it depends on your turbo choice and then the following budget.

Personally, i would have a PowerFC installed and take a trip to Racepace.

How deep are your pockets ?As asked .And do you know the supporting mods you will need?

So far you have listed the mods and no supporting mods.

But before you start mods........change your oil pump,water pump,timing belt ,bearings and bolts.

Make sure your suspension and brakes are good to handle the power too.
